It's great, it's shorter than the previous version, which is more practical and fits in a small car. This is at the expense of stability, which is much higher than other manufacturers, but the GT2 rode much better, including the suspension, which is very short on the GT3 and the rear shock is not adjustable, even shorter than the front and damn hard. The GT2 rode more like a motorcycle, this one more like a scooter.
Delaying charging to a specified hour is a blast.
Much more cheaply made compared to the GT2, however it has more waterproofing, better features and super lighting including low and high beams.
Finally, sufficient battery size
It seems to me that GT2 was faster. GT3 doesn't pull that much.
The rear shock is hard, short and right above the wheel, so it catches all the mess.

Stability is high, there is no point in testing one-handed driving, rather without hands. It weighs a lot, but it's easy to hop on the curb, and thanks to the wheel suspension a la Kaabo, there's no shoulder scraping like e.g. at Teverun and Vsett 10. Manual feed over 15cm kerb OK and nicely with the help of the front handle (so easier paradoxically than on others). 15% hill over 50kmh. Hydrobrakes [perfectly chosen smaller and thicker rotors] + ebrakes [valid over >0kmh, elsewhere: 12kmh; delay 0ms, elsewhere: 2s; holds even downhill] + regen brake + SABS. Gas smooth start + configurable [0,1,2,3,4,5kmh] start + EKO [conversion to normal scooter] + cruise control [maintains speed downhill and uphill] + walk mode [again maintains speed] + temporary hold on hills [like on a car]. Except the driver doesn't fit, and you need an adapter or replacement for the gas P100s. Also, TCS will throw off later acceleration. Tires like PMT, so weak for offroad. There's not enough room on the handlebars. Deck is small like on Blade GT or Vsett 10, narrow 48x18, but there is a bonus 10cm in front, and 2*15cm in back if you want to ride 2 kids. They could have just moved the 66cm handlebar on a 5cm bar at a 17º angle forward. Honest automatic lights with cone and with sound and turn signals on top. Low price.

I had a Segway GT2. This GT3 Pro has its pros and cons, but overall it's a better scooter, much faster, with longer range and better suspension. The Segway is without question the most stable scooter on the market. Compared to Chinese products like Langfeite or Dualtron, it is on a much higher level. The geometry is so good that it doesn't need a steering damper and is more stable and safer than other scooters. The ECO mode can be recommended to everyone, it's really good, and the RACE mode with UltraBoost slips both wheels and makes lines on the road.
He flies like crazy
Max speed limited to 80 km/h (GPS)
Range in km on the display corresponds to reality, about 50 km on RACE mode
Shines well
Stable, can be ridden with one hand at full speed
Narrow deck, but you get used to it
The suspension is good, but shorter than the GT2's; greater unevenness means a stop
